Pressure sensor transducers, such as the P61-1000-S-A-I72-4.5V-C, are commonly used to measure the pressure of a variety of fluids. This type of device is designed to convert physical changes such as pressure into electrical signals that can be read by an electronic system. Pressure sensor transducers are usually highly accurate and provide reliable signals. In this article, we will discuss the application fields and working principles of the P61-1000-S-A-I72-4.5V-C.
Application Fields
The P61-1000-S-A-I72-4.5V-C pressure sensor transducer is suitable for a wide range of applications. This includes but is not limited to: industrial applications, automotive applications, fluid level measurements, medical applications, and oil & gas applications. The device is also suitable for use in hazardous locations, as it is designed to be shock-resistant. The P61-1000-S-A-I72-4.5V-C can measure pressures up to 1000 PSI, which is adequate for most industrial and automotive applications.
Working Principle
The P61-1000-S-A-I72-4.5V-C pressure sensor transducer works on the principle of piezoelectricity. Piezoelectricity is the principle in which certain materials produce electricity when they are subjected to pressure or mechanical strain. When a mechanical force is applied to the pressure sensor transducer, it causes a corresponding strain in the piezoelectric material. This strain produces a small voltage that is proportional to the pressure of the fluid being measured. This voltage is then transmitted to an electronic circuit, which is used to convert it into a measurable electrical signal.
The P61-1000-S-A-I72-4.5V-C pressure sensor transducer is generally made up of three main components: the piezoelectric material, the sensor probe, and the electronic circuit. The piezoelectric material is usually made of quartz, while the sensor probe is made of a highly durable material such as stainless steel. The electronic circuit is usually integrated into the device, and is responsible for converting the voltage into a measurable signal.
